Output 60c65698724f385bf6646054aef82dcf87b2fd8d768d3dd451618a3767a0ad27:12

value
2295894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38fa9d356f5462574fe936840fb015327824fff9 OP_EQUAL
address
36tHzFyPgmLbjGThgas7gKQLAfnphpWEg2
transaction
60c65698724f385bf6646054aef82dcf87b2fd8d768d3dd451618a3767a0ad27
confirmations
282153
spent
true